### Release step 7: GraphScope visualizer

Quick one for you — open the GraphScope dependency visualizer against the release branch and confirm no red cycles show up in the core packages. If anything looks tangled, ping the Lattice team before shipping. Once it's clean, note the check in the release doc and paste in the verification token, which appears below.

session token of kagup-hahaf = htk3_2b8

**Action item (Fanline incident, follow-up for eng sync):** During the Orvex outage, notification fan-out had no backpressure, so a single hot topic saturated the dispatch pool and delayed all tenants. We will add per-topic concurrency limits, a bounded queue with shed-oldest behavior, and alerting when queue depth exceeds 80% for five minutes. Priya owns implementation; review is due before next sync. The design sketch and rollout plan are on the page below.

wiki page, bagef-kagag: https://grafana.qirvancorp.internal/dash/job/dash/8378418a5602

Subject: DR drill this Friday — stale-cache edition

Hey everyone, especially our new folks! Friday's disaster-recovery drill replays the infamous stale-cache bug from the Mossgate postmortem — the one where Pennywhistle's pricing page served week-old data for six hours. We'll poison the cache on purpose, practice the flush-and-rebuild procedure, and time ourselves. Bring coffee; it's oddly fun. One thing you'll need during the rebuild step is access to the sealed cache-admin bundle, and the recovery passphrase for it appears just below.

strongbox words: druvan-lamys-eliius-jorax-istox-soreth-ulays-gilix-ralix-oliiel-norwyn-casvan-praius

Subject: Shuttle-Bus Gate — New Access Procedure

Hi all,

From Thursday, the shuttle-bus gate at the Penmore Court car park will be locked outside peak hours (before 7:30 and after 18:30). Drivers will no longer buzz people through, so assistants escorting visitors to the shuttle should plan around those times. The pedestrian gate beside it remains available at all hours but requires keypad entry. For out-of-hours use, enter the code below at the keypad.

turnstile pass: bdg-G-19